事件冒泡共49篇

Vue的事件修饰符(如.stop和.prevent)有哪些?-小浪学习网

Vue的事件修饰符(如.stop和.prevent)有哪些?

vue事件修饰符包括.stop阻止冒泡,.prevent阻止默认行为,.once实现一次监听,.capture捕获阶段触发,.passive优化滚动性能,且可组合使用。例如@click.stop.prevent可同时阻止冒泡和默认行为。...
站长的头像-小浪学习网月度会员站长昨天
3615
JS中的事件冒泡是什么?如何阻止?-小浪学习网

JS中的事件冒泡是什么?如何阻止?

事件冒泡是javascript中事件从子元素向祖先元素逐级触发的传播机制。当你在嵌套结构中点击一个元素,事件会从目标元素开始向上冒泡,依次触发父元素的同类型事件,默认情况下大多数事件在冒泡阶...
站长的头像-小浪学习网月度会员站长2天前
4412
JS中的事件委托是什么?如何实现?-小浪学习网

JS中的事件委托是什么?如何实现?

事件委托是利用js事件冒泡机制,将子元素的事件监听委托给父元素处理。其核心原理是通过在父元素上绑定一个事件监听器,统一管理所有子元素的事件触发,从而减少监听器数量,提升性能,尤其适用...
站长的头像-小浪学习网月度会员站长4天前
2014
怎样用JavaScript操作DOM元素?-小浪学习网

怎样用JavaScript操作DOM元素?

javascript操作dom元素可以通过以下步骤实现:使用document.getelementbyid或document.queryselector选择dom元素。修改元素内容,如通过textcontent属性改变文本。动态添加元素,使用createelem...
站长的头像-小浪学习网月度会员站长16天前
317
如何用JavaScript实现拖拽功能?-小浪学习网

如何用JavaScript实现拖拽功能?

用javascript实现拖拽功能需要监听mousedown、mousemove和mouseup事件。1)在mousedown时记录初始位置;2)在mousemove时计算并移动元素;3)在mouseup时停止移动。通过translate3d来移动元素可...
站长的头像-小浪学习网月度会员站长16天前
235
js键盘回车事件怎么实现-小浪学习网

js键盘回车事件怎么实现

在javascript中实现键盘回车事件可以通过addeventlistener方法监听keyup或keydown事件,并检查event.key是否为'enter'。1. 使用addeventlistener监听keyup或keydown事件。2. 检查event.key是否...
站长的头像-小浪学习网月度会员站长20天前
4112
怎样用JavaScript触发自定义事件?-小浪学习网

怎样用JavaScript触发自定义事件?

用javascript触发自定义事件的步骤是:1. 创建事件,使用customevent构造函数;2. 派发事件,使用dispatchevent方法。具体操作是先通过customevent创建一个名为mycustomevent的事件,并可通过de...
站长的头像-小浪学习网月度会员站长21天前
258
JavaScript中如何阻止表单默认提交行为?-小浪学习网

JavaScript中如何阻止表单默认提交行为?

在javascript中,可以使用event.preventdefault()或返回false来阻止表单默认提交行为。1. event.preventdefault()方法直接阻止浏览器默认行为,适用于表单验证和ajax提交。2. 返回false在事件处...
站长的头像-小浪学习网月度会员站长21天前
426
什么是JavaScript中的事件委托?-小浪学习网

什么是JavaScript中的事件委托?

事件委托是一种利用dom事件冒泡机制处理事件的技术。1)将事件监听器附加到父元素上,而不是每个子元素。2)适用于动态添加或删除元素的情况。3)提高性能,简化代码,但需注意事件冒泡顺序和不冒...
站长的头像-小浪学习网月度会员站长25天前
3414
JavaScript中如何实现自定义事件?-小浪学习网

JavaScript中如何实现自定义事件?

在javascript中实现自定义事件可以通过以下步骤:1. 创建一个事件对象,使用customevent构造函数;2. 通过addeventlistener监听自定义事件;3. 使用dispatchevent方法触发事件。自定义事件基于d...
站长的头像-小浪学习网月度会员站长25天前
4211
js怎么处理鼠标滚轮事件-小浪学习网

js怎么处理鼠标滚轮事件

在 javascript 中,处理鼠标滚轮事件主要使用 wheel 事件。1) 基本实现:使用 document.addeventlistener('wheel', function(event) { ... }),通过 event.deltay 获取滚动方向,event.preventd...
站长的头像-小浪学习网月度会员站长26天前
328